definition of standard enthalpy change of formation:
"enthalpy change when one mole of the compound is formed from its consituent elements under standard conditions. All products and reactants are in their standard states"
N is N2(g) is in its standard state so the eqn would like this: N2(g) => N2(g) hence enthalpy change is 0.
